HOscillator 011
import hype.*;
import hype.extended.behavior.HOscillator;
import hype.extended.colorist.HColorPool;
HColorPool colors;
HCanvas canvas;
void setup() {
size(640,640);
H.init(this).background(#242424);
colors = new HColorPool(#FFFFFF, #F7F7F7, #ECECEC, #333333, #0095A8, #00616F, #FF3300, #FF6600);
canvas = H.add(new HCanvas()).autoClear(true);
int starScale = 200;
int starOffest = 20;
for(int i = 0; i<9; ++i) {
int ranEdges = round(random(5, 10));
float ranDepth = random(0.2, 0.6);
for (int j = 0; j<9; ++j) {
int row = (int) Math.floor(i / 3);
int col = i % 3;
HPath d = (HPath) canvas.add( new HPath().star(ranEdges, ranDepth) )
.size(starScale)
.noStroke()
.fill( colors.getColor() )
.anchorAt(H.CENTER)
.loc(col*200+120, row*200+120);
;
new HOscillator()
.target(d)
.property(H.ROTATION)
.range(-20, 20)
.speed(0.4)
.freq(8)
.currentStep(j)
;
starScale -= starOffest;
}
starScale = 200;
}
}
void draw() {
H.drawStage();
}
